The Lionel Rock Island FA A Unit No. 231 was produced from 1961 until 1963 on a sheet metal frame that had solid non-operating couplers. This diesel has a two-position directional unit whose control lever is adjustable from the top, and two axle Magnetraction, an interior light, but no horn. Open pilot body mold with a large lower ledge.
The body of this Alco unit was painted BLACK with WHITE heat-stamped lettering. The RED stripe on Variation A is sometimes found in faded condition caused by exposure to direct sun light. This color change is visible in the side view illustrated below when compared to the BRIGHT RED of the front view. |
